Building Access — Pool Car Key Cabinet

Team assistants booking pool cars for the Denford site should collect keys from the grey cabinet in the Ground Floor post room. Record the vehicle, driver, and expected return time in the ledger before removing any key. Keys must be returned the same day. The cabinet has a push-button lock; the current code is given below.

staff pass of kagup-hafop = bdg-WXVFG-96404

Subject: Memtrace cut-over complete

Team,

Cut-over to Memtrace v2 for GPU memory profiling finished last night. Old v1 agents are disabled; any tickets referencing v1 dashboards should be closed as resolved-by-migration. Sampling overhead is now under 2% and allocation traces include kernel names. Known gap: profiles older than 30 days were not migrated. Point customers at the v2 docs for setup questions. For reference when troubleshooting, the agent now runs with the following configuration.

settings of bagaf-bawip:
[aldax]
port = 5000
region = south-4
host = aldax.brasklabs.corp
team = brivan
timeout_ms = 2000
retries = 2

## Changed defaults

Heads up: the Ledgerline tax-rate lookup cache now defaults to a 15-minute TTL instead of 24 hours. Turns out rates in the Veldt County sandbox were going stale mid-demo, which was embarrassing. Eviction is now LRU rather than FIFO, and the cache warms on boot. If you're reviewing, check that nothing hardcodes the old TTL. The new defaults land as follows.

deployment values, bajop-taweg:
holwyn:
  log_level: debug
  metrics_host: metrics.holwyn.zemvarsys.internal
  pool_size: 32

// Encoding sniffing for user-uploaded text files in Saltgrass.
// We check BOM first, then a capped statistical pass (8 KB max)
// to avoid unbounded reads on hostile uploads. Ambiguous files
// fall back to this constant rather than guessing, which closed
// the smuggling vector flagged in the last audit. Fixed as of the
// build noted below.

trace token, bawif-tajof: htk14_21e308fc7b4137